Study overview

The MajesTEC-7 study is evaluating two investigational medications for adults with newly diagnosed multiple myeloma who are either unable to receive a stem cell transplant or are not receiving one as initial therapy. 

 

If you are eligible, you may receive:  

  • One of the investigational medications + standard multiple myeloma medications 
  • Standard multiple myeloma medications only 

 

All study medication will be given during repeating 28-day cycles. 

Study goals

Study doctors want to determine the safety and efficacy of two investigational medications when each is combined with standard medications for multiple myeloma. 

The two investigational medication combinations will be compared with standard multiple myeloma medications alone.  

The results of this study may provide more information about the combination of standard of care medications with investigational medications. 

Condition

Multiple myeloma is a cancer that develops in the bone marrow. This part of the body produces blood cells to fight infections. 

When cancer cells overtake the bone marrow, it can’t produce enough healthy blood cells to fight infections. Without healthy blood cells, a person can experience serious health issues.
